Fun Fact: The Bucket was originally only supposed to make the Narrator include it in every other dialogue in the game. Changes dialogue from "Stanley" to "Stanley and the bucket" but after awhile, more and more devs start getting more creative ideas on what to do with the bucket. In the end, all of that snowballed so much that it halted the game's development for an *_ENTIRE YEAR_* and is actually the reason the Ultra Deluxe version was delayed in the first place. All because of one singular bucket...

Something I think makes the skip button ending sadder is the fact that it takes place in the memory zone. What goes on in the environment is somewhat reflective of the narrator's mind and memories, so when the narrator fixates on the negative reviews and the skip button, the door leading out of the room disappears; he mentally and physically traps himself in the room. At the end through all the silence and suffering his mind goes almost completely blank, the memory zone is barren, the only thing left being a broken memory of the skip button.

@Українка Its also a perfect callback to your first time in the expo room. You are assured up and down that hearing your name said it game with be an ultimate catharsis, an acknowledgement of you the player and everything you have done that lead you to pressing that button. Of course, for now it can only say Jim, so you are asked to embody jim in his entireity to emulate the effects of the button. But when the epilogue comes around, you have done exactly what was asked. But for Stanley. You are stanley, you are his every action, every decision. Stanley is you, the blank foil onto which you project yourself into the game. You and stanley are indistinguishable from one another. So when at last, the button says stanley's name, your name? All of the promised emotional impact hits you all at once. Its a masterstroke of narrative design

@@NexusAnimationsYT (Small Spoiler) It's kind of the opposite of employee 432. (From the creator, Davey Wreden himself:) employee 432 was an experiment of 'insanity'. If you look at his desk, you can see his job is to sharpen pencils, but he's never given any pencils to sharpen. The creator says that somewhere hidden in the game, there is a document talking about it. There's also the Employee 432 peer reviews you can find on the way through the Confusion ending. He goes so insane that he becomes the fabric of the universe. That's who the settings person is. Employee 432.

The bits where you traverse the deserts and the fields, and where you get the test achievement, I never expect to feel such profundity in Stanley Parable Ultra Deluxe of all games, but it gets kinda deep with the transition to the desert with the metacommentary on how we perceive the past with rose tinted glasses and it wasn't all perfect, and how time erodes everything away eventually when you use the skip button, even the concrete holding up the building disintegrates eventually, everything is temporary even concrete, so don't shy away from new trying new things, along with all of the other messages the can be gleaned from the skip button ending, like, damn that's so deep. You really feel some straight up majesty when you traverse the desert and instead of the narrator, there's the music. Kinda makes sense the game's creator's so capable of true profundity when you realise it's the same guy who made The Beginner's Guide which is even deeper, and much, much darker than The Stanley Parable, but still...
